Diether Ocampo is being sued for an unpaid printing bill

diether ocampo

A printing company is reprimanding actor Diether Ocampo and his business partners by asking a Quezon City court to order the latter  to pay P3.6 million for their supposed failure to pay the remaining balance in the printing of a men’s magazine.

Velprint Corporation stated in a three-page complaint for sum of money, said that Ocampo and his partner Neil Angelo Romero, and 5 Leaf Publishing Corp availed its services from June 2 to December 28, 2009 for the printing of Uno, a men’s magazine.

The contract for P4,124,970 was covered by post-dated checks but somehow, in spite of full delivery of services, the defendants only paid P490,000, leaving an unpaid balance of P3,643,970 as of July 22, 2010.

Velprint Corp general manager Leonardo Uy filed a  civil complaint, and  was raffled off to Judge Bayani Vargas of the Quezon City Regional Trial Court Branch 219.
